WebMay 29, 2024 · Symptoms of Psychogenic Alopecia in Cats. Psychogenic alopecia occurs when a cat pulls so much hair out that the coat … WebCat hair loss can be a symptom of an underlying medical condition, but often, cats lose hair due to a compulsive hair pulling, a condition known as feline psychogenic alopecia. Feline psychogenic alopecia is similar to the human condition trichotillomania, which causes patients to compulsively pull out hair from the scalp, face and body.

WebIn some cases, hair-pulling occurs due to medical factors, such as allergies, skin infections or parasite infestation. Your cat could be experiencing an itchy or irritating feeling in his skin, causing him to lick, chew and yank out the hair in the area in a futile attempt to alleviate the maddening itch.
